Turkish Summer Course
LEARN TURKISH at UIUC THIS SUMMER!
Beginner, Intermediate or Advanced
June 15-August 6, 2009
Classes will be held four hours per day over a period of eight weeks, for a total of 132 hours. Students will earn credits equivalent to one full academic year of language instruction.
SILMW provides a unique opportunity to explore the languages and cultures of the Muslim World and interact with experts in this region. In addition to classroom instruction, SILMW will offer a variety of extracurricular activities designed to enhance classroom instruction, provide additional channels for language contact and practice, and expose learners to the traditions of the Muslim World communities. These extracurricular activities include research forums, conversation hours, cooking demonstrations, music, film showings, and other cultural activities.
SILMW will also offer intensive courses in Arabic, Persian, Swahili, Urdu and Indonesian.
Application deadline: April 15, 2009
